Prompt Title: Copying Linux Terminal Content.

Created 1 year ago
Votes 0
Views 269 times
0
Human: Copy all the content of a linux terminal
ChatGPT:

To copy all the content of a Linux terminal, you can use one of the following methods:

Method 1: Using the mouse

  1. Select the text that you want to copy by dragging your mouse over it.
  2. Right-click on the selected text and choose "Copy" from the context menu.
  3. Open a text editor or any other application where you want to paste the copied text.
  4. Right-click on the text editor and choose "Paste" from the context menu to paste the copied text.

Method 2: Using keyboard shortcuts

  1. Select the text that you want to copy by using the keyboard shortcuts "Ctrl + Shift + C".
  2. Open a text editor or any other application where you want to paste the copied text.
  3. Use the keyboard shortcuts "Ctrl + Shift + V" to paste the copied text.

Method 3: Redirecting the output to a file

  1. Type the command that generates the output that you want to copy.
  2. Redirect the output to a file by using the " > " operator followed by the name of the file you want to create. For example, "ls > output.txt".
  3. Open the file in a text editor or any other application where you want to copy the text from.
  4. Select the text that you want to copy and use the methods mentioned above to copy and paste the text.
Human: Can you create macros on excel
ChatGPT:

Yes, you can create macros on Excel using the built-in Macro Recorder feature. A macro is a sequence of commands and actions that can be recorded and saved, and then played back later with a single click of a button.

Here are the steps to create a macro in Excel:

  1. Open the Excel workbook in which you want to create the macro.
  2. Click on the "View" tab in the ribbon menu, and then click on "Macros" in the "Macros" group.
  3. In the "Macros" dialog box, click on the "Record Macro" button.
  4. In the "Record Macro" dialog box, give your macro a name and a shortcut key (if desired), and choose where you want to store it (in the current workbook, or in your personal macro workbook).
  5. Click on the "OK" button to start recording your macro.
  6. Perform the actions or commands that you want to include in your macro. You can use the Excel ribbon, menus, or keyboard shortcuts to perform these actions.
  7. Once you have finished recording your macro, click on the "Stop Recording" button in the "Macros" dialog box.
  8. Your macro is now saved and can be played back by clicking on the "Macros" button in the "Macros" group on the "View" tab.

Note that macros can contain a wide range of commands and actions, and can be customized and edited after they are created. However, be careful when using macros, especially those created by others, as they can potentially contain harmful code.

Human: Can you write a macro for excel sheet to coppy contents from multiple tabs to one tabs
ChatGPT:

Yes, you can write a macro in Excel to copy contents from multiple tabs to one tab. Here's an example of how to do it:

VBA
Sub ConsolidateTabs() Dim ws As Worksheet Dim lastRow As Long Dim destRow As Long 'Set the destination worksheet Set destSheet = ThisWorkbook.Sheets("ConsolidatedData") destRow = 2 'Start copying data to row 2 of the destination sheet 'Loop through all worksheets except the destination sheet For Each ws In ThisWorkbook.Worksheets If ws.Name <> destSheet.Name Then 'Find the last row of data in the source sheet lastRow = ws.Cells.Find("*", SearchOrder:=xlByRows, SearchDirection:=xlPrevious).Row 'Copy the data to the destination sheet ws.Range("A2:D" & lastRow).Copy Destination:=destSheet.Range("A" & destRow) 'Increment the destination row counter destRow = destRow + (lastRow - 1) End If Next ws 'Clear the clipboard Application.CutCopyMode = False End Sub

In this macro, we first define a destination worksheet where all the data will be copied to. We also set a starting row for the destination data, which is row 2.

Next, we loop through all worksheets in the workbook, except for the destination sheet. For each source sheet, we use the Find method to determine the last row of data, and then we copy the data from columns A to D starting from row 2 (since we assume there are headers in row 1) to the destination sheet, starting from the destination row.

After copying the data from each source sheet, we increment the destination row counter by the number of rows copied from the source sheet, so that the data from each source sheet is copied to the next available row on the destination sheet.

Finally, we clear the clipboard to ensure that there is no leftover data from the copy operation.

To run this macro, simply press Alt + F8 to open the macro dialog box, select the "ConsolidateTabs" macro, and click the "Run" button. The macro will then loop through all worksheets and copy the data to the destination sheet.

avatar
BBt
Shared 1 prompt
Created 1 year ago

Leave a Comment

Related Tag Prompts

336
0
Excel Expert
1 year ago 2023-01-22 21:26:36 AIPRM